Wasatch Track & Field Competes At BYU Invitational

PROVO, Utah-Saturday, Wasatch High School’s boys and girls track and field teams concluded the BYU Invitational at Robison Track. This is the final tuneup for the Wasps before the Region 8 meet next week at Provo High School.

The Wasps’ girls posted 9 points, tying them for 26th with Sky View, Highland and West Jordan.

In the girls’ 3200-meter run, Abbie Randall placed 19th overall (11:28.21).

Randall also placed 56th in the girls’ 1600-meter run (5:27.29) with Madelyn King placing 97th (5:39.93) and Hailey Ellis finishing 116th (5:53.22).

In the boys’ 1600-meter run, Bentley Ackerson placed 104th overall (4:40.39).

In the girls’ 800-meter run, Anna Baird placed 53rd (2:28.49) overall with Savanna Dorrough placing 77th (2:32.87). Brooke Sargent finished 88th overall (2:33.89) and Madelyn King placed 112th (2:36.55).

In the boys’ 800-meter run, Kellin Olsen finished 22nd (2:01.01), Mack Hinckley placed 33rd (2:02.07), Bentley Ackerson placed 42nd (2:03.41) and Josh Horner finished 95th (2:09.62).

In the girls’ medley, the Wasps placed 10th (4:29.17). In this event, the Wasps were represented by Sydney Price, Lucy Clawson, Sydney Hales and Abbie Randall.

The boys’ medley squad placed 14th overall (3:52.99). The Wasps were paced by Mack Hinckely, Samuel Lemon, Kaden Smith and Carson Guymon in this event.

The girls’ 4 x 400 team placed eighth overall (4:05.90). The Wasps’ team consists of Sydney Price, Jennifer Lythgoe, Miranda Ross and Sydney Hales.

The boys’ 4 x 400 squad placed 17th overall (3:33.70). The Wasps were represented by Mack Hinckley, Samuel Lemon, Matt Johnston and Carson Guymon in this event.

In the 100-meter hurdles, Annie Hill placed second (15.23 seconds).

In the girls’ high jump, Alisha Maxwell placed 58th overall (4 feet-8 inches).

In the boys’ high jump, Samuel Lemon tied for 59th overall (5-06.25), tying with Juan Diego’s Kaiser Mataele and Hurricane’s Daxton McLaws.

In the boys’ shot put, Jay Nelson placed 23rd (42-04.75 feet).

In the girls’ discus, Erika Fredericks placed 32nd (92-00.75).

Finally, in the girls’ javelin, Quincy Olney placed 20th (96-09.50) and Ellie Tuddenham finished 41st overall (65-05.75).
